Callaway's very best in wedge design, taking wedge play around the world to an entirely new level. By utilizing an all-new Spin Gen Face Technology , three elements of spin come together to provide short game action and control like never before. We've spent hours poring over every detail of shape and design with the very best players in the world, so you can have a wedge that sits confidently behind the ball, poised to hit any shot your game may require.

Features-

  • Spin Gen Face Technology For Tour Level Spin - Spin Gen Face Technology provides spin and control in your wedges by combining 3 key elements on the face; an all-new tighter pitch which puts more grooves on the face, offset groove-in-groove for spin when opening the face, and a new aggressive face blast providing spin and bite on partial shots. These three elements work in conjuction to provide a crisp, tour level spin.
  • Tour Certified Shaping - Opus wedges are the most Tour-tested, Tour-validated shapes in Callaway history. A higher toe peak, radius in the leading edge, and easier hosel transitions make Opus our best wedge shape ever.
  • Grind Options To Fit Your Game - Your technique travels with you, so finding the right grind for your swing is paramount in wedge play. With Opus, we have a complete lineup of sole shapes from narrow to wide.

How Often Should I Change My Golf Wedges?
A typical wedge will last 75 rounds before a significant decline in performance. An average golfer who plays regularly changes their Wedges every 18 to 24 months.
What Wedges must I have in my bag?
There are three main types of wedges that you must carry in your bag, a pitching, sand and lob wedge.
What does the bounce mean on a golf wedge?
Bounce is the angle formed by the leading edge of the wedge, the ground and the lowest point of the sole when the shaft is perfectly vertical. When you hit the ball, the bounce is the part of the wedge that hits and moves through the ground or bounces off. It is what allows you to make good contact, control, and spin on your wedge shots.
What degree wedge should I use around the green?
The most common wedges used around the green are 52-56 degrees. You may require a different lofted wedge based on your ball lie and shot you are trying to hit.
What wedge grind is most forgiving?
K grind is the most forgiving wedge for all shots and is great for mid-high handicappers. K Grind is currently only available in Titleist Vokey Wedges.

DIFFERENT TYPE OF WEDGES

Name Loft Range Ideal For Max Distance
Pitching Wedge(PW) 44-48° Full Shots into the Green & Long chip shots 100-130 Yards
Gap Wedge(AW/GW) 49-53° Full Shots into the green & rolling chip shots around the green 80-110 Yards
Sand Wedge 54-58° Bunker Shots & Controlled chip shots around the green 55-85 Yards
Lob Wedge 58-64° High Loft / High spin Chips around the green & High Bunker Shots & Flop Shots & Not Suitable for Full Shots 40-60 Yards

BUY WEDGES BASED ON TURF CONDITIONS

Turf Condition Bounce Deg Player Type
Soft turf and bunkers with soft and loose sand 12-14° Players who tend to dig the club in too much
Normal to firm 07-12° Players who like to create different shots around the green
Firm turf and bunkers with harder or more course sand 04-06° Players who hit high flop shots

All the magic in the wedge can be found in its sole. Bounce is simply the angle created between the leading edge and the lowest point of the sole or trailing edge. This is the part of the wedge that hits and moves through the ground or bounces off when you hit the ball. It's what helps you achieve proper contact, control and spin on your wedge shots.

WHAT LOFTS TO CARRY

Most professionals carry three or four wedges in their bag to offer variation and selection to their short game. The key in choosing a set of wedges is to make sure that there are no big gaps in loft between the lowest lofted iron in your bag and the first wedge, further also between each wedge. It's recommended to have four degrees of difference between each wedge. For example, if your pitching wedge has a 48° loft then you should have a 52° gap wedge, a 56° sand wedge, and a 60° lob wedge.
